The chair. In the making of the "We Can't Forget Vietnam" documentary this chair travelled all over the state of Texas. Everyone from a Private in the US Army to a Brig General, a Gunnery sergeant to the daughter of a Medal of Honor winner sat in this chair to pour out their hearts to us about their experience in Vietnam. Some of these men and women had never talked about the war to anyone. They trusted us. A life changing experience for me.

I've been saving this photo for several months. Sorry it's not of red poppies, but I'd like to share my tribute too. Here's the explanation behind the purple poppies:

Purple poppies. To commemorate animal victims of war, Animal Aid in Britain has issued a purple poppy, which can be worn alongside the traditional red one, as a reminder that both humans and animals have been – and continue to be – victims of war.
